Locker access flow — Sudsport pickup kiosks. The kiosk requests a one-time door token from the Hamperline service, which validates the reservation window before releasing a locker. Tokens expire after 90 seconds; retries must request fresh ones, never reuse. Review the expiry handling carefully — stale tokens caused the March incident. The kiosk signs each token request, and the signing credential is set on the next line of the env file:

secret setting of tajof-bahif: COURIER_KEY3=65d

## Shardkit version pinning

If a consumer app reports rendering regressions after a Shardkit release, first confirm which library version it resolved at build time — the lockfile often lags the registry. Pin to the last known-good minor and redeploy. Do not patch components in place. The verified-good release corresponds to the token below.

build token for bafog-tafof: htk31_22578480cba8b455ae695965eb7b6d2

Runbook: Account Recovery — Orders Soft Deletes (Peltwick Commerce)

Quick note for the security review: when a customer account is recovered, their orders in `orders_main` aren't actually gone — we flip `deleted_at` back to NULL rather than re-inserting rows. Please don't "clean up" tombstoned rows; the recovery job at Karlow DC depends on them. Restores older than 90 days need the vault unlocked first. To unlock it, enter the passphrase exactly as shown below.

unlock words, fahog-kafof: pelius-kaseth-casox-pramir-gilok-sorvan-zorox-rusdor-eliath-belwyn-ulaael-istion-olimir

**Q: How does Hushwire decide two alerts are duplicates?** Fingerprint match on source, severity, and a normalized title; the window is 10 minutes by default. Review note: any PR changing the normalizer must include replay tests against last quarter's alert corpus — no exceptions. Suppressed alerts still land in the audit log. If the dedup state store refuses admin access during review, it has entered safe mode; unlock it with the recovery passphrase recorded immediately below.

strongbox words: druath-quenael